If you're a student in a rural community in Arizona, here are some tips to help you take advantage of the opportunities provided by the Kismet Foundation: 1. Research the Foundation: Take the time to learn about the Kismet Foundation and what they offer. Visit their website, read about their mission and values, and familiarize yourself with their grant and scholarship programs. Understanding their goals and criteria will help you tailor your application to their specific requirements. 2. Start Early: Don't wait until the last minute to apply for grants and scholarships. The Kismet Foundation has specific deadlines, so make sure you give yourself enough time to gather all the necessary documents and complete the application process. Starting early will also give you the opportunity to reach out to the foundation if you have any questions or need clarification. 3. Highlight Your Rural Background: When applying for grants and scholarships, make sure to emphasize your rural background and how it has shaped your educational journey. Share your experiences, challenges, and aspirations. The Kismet Foundation is dedicated to supporting rural communities, so showcasing your connection to a rural area can strengthen your application. 4. Showcase Your Achievements: The Kismet Foundation wants to invest in individuals who are driven and have a passion for making a difference. Highlight your academic achievements, extracurricular activities, community service, and any other accomplishments that demonstrate your commitment to education and community involvement. 5. Seek Guidance: If you're unsure about the application process or need assistance with your essays or personal statements, don't hesitate to seek guidance. Reach out to your teachers, counselors, or mentors who can provide valuable feedback and help you present your best self in your application.
